Bear Attack: How to Avoid One

A bear attack is an extremely rare thing. And when I say bear, I mean the black bear of North America.

Bears are very intelligent animals, incredible fighters, and extremely strong. And for the most part, they want to avoid encounters with humans.

There are a few simple ways to avoid a bear attack, and the best way is to simply avoid an encounter altogether.

Make lots of noise when you're in bear territory. Talk loudly. Clap your hands occasionally. Travel in groups. Bears have excellent hearing, will appreciate the warning of your presence, and will avoid you. This is especially helpful if the bear has cubs, which she will naturally want to protect. You don't want to surprise a bear, especially is she has cubs!

Keep food out of reach. Bears love food, and can literally smell food miles away. If you're camping, make sure to keep food, trash, and waste far from your tents.

Never store food inside your tent. Bears will go anywhere for food, even your tent, with you in it. That's why it's best to store your food suspended, or in bear-proof containers.

Avoid traveling at dawn and dusk. This is when bears are most active. Try to hike, bike, and run during different parts of the day.

If you encounter a bear...

* Talk to the bear so it knows you are around.
* Hold your hands over your head, talk to it, slowly back away.
* If very close, give the bear room to escape. Chances are it will want to avoid you.
* Never run. This may trigger a chase, and bears can run over 30 mph. People can only run about 8 mph.
* If the bear charges, stand your ground. It may be a bluff attack.

If a bear attack occurs...

* Drop to a fetal position
* Cover your head and neck with your hands
* Play dead

This should make it clear to the bear that you are not a threat. If the bear attack continues with biting, fight back and make as much noise as you can as a last resort.

Common sense is the best way to avoid a bear attack. Be aware of your surroundings, and let the bears know you are around.

Family Camping 5 Things You Must Know For Choosing A Camping Tent

One question I often get from people asking me for advice on family camping is how to choose a good camping tent. With so many different types of tents available out there, even an experienced camper can get easily perplexed by the bewildering variety of tents to choose from. Here are some essential tips to consider when choosing your family camping tent.

1. The Size of Your Tent

First and foremost, when choosing a tent you must know how many persons you will need the tent to cater for. You do not want your whole family cramping inside a tent where there is barely enough space for everyone to sleep comfortably. Tents are normally advertised as two, four, six persons and so on. Believe me, when the tent label says two persons, they meant exactly that. Do not try to stuff your gear together in it. If you need to store your gear in the tent, then consider choosing a larger tent size. Also, you'll want to choose a tent with height that is tall enough for you to stand.

2. Location of Your Campsite

You'll need to determine the potential weather conditions at where you are going to camp. Different weather can have different effects on the tents. Windy areas require tents with sturdy poles, stakes and anchor ropes. For rainy spots, choose a tent with a completely waterproof rain fly covering as much as possible. The rain fly will also provide shade for tent in sunny locations. Look for tents with large screened windows on opposite sides of the tent which provides air ventilation in case of heat.

3. Quick and Easy Tent Set Up

Choose a camp that is easy to set up. Tents basically come in four shapes: Umbrella, A-frame, geodesic or "dome" and wall. The umbrella is the most commonly used family camping tent, as it has plenty of standing room, large windows and a rain fly over the top. Some stores are happy to demo the tent setup in store. If not, try setting it up at home. If it's not quick or easy, look for another tent.

4. Tent Material and Poles

For more durable tent, find one which has a good fabric. Most tents are made out of nylon. Coated nylon is used for waterproofing. Better tents use thicker fabric and tougher polyester rainflies. Poles are also important in determining a tent's stability. Fiberglass poles are better for durability while aluminium poles are light but strong. You should also test the zippers to ensure they can open and close freely.

5. Budget for Your Tent

You should know how much you are willing to spend for your tent. In general, higher priced tents are made with stronger fabric, stronger poles, and stronger stitching that can last for many years. However, not everyone needs this strength and durability. If you are just starting out in your family camping adventures, you might want to stick with the least expensive tents. Pick a price range you are comfortable with and stick with it until you find a tent that meets all of your needs - in terms of size, style and price.

Your camping tent is not only your shelter against the elements, but also your sanctuary for spending quality time with your family. Have a great family camping trip.

Snorkeling Florida - Prepare To Try Something Different!

Every year thousands of tourists hit the Florida resort beaches - mostly to laze in the sun and enjoy the many activities to be sampled across the State.

However, while most of us have seen snorkel equipment for sale in Beach stores, snorkeling tends to be written off as the domain of pre-teens or kids, with snorkel masks and equipment often regarded as toys.

How wrong that view is! There is a whole underwater paradise awaiting explorers of all ages when they vacation in Florida and the trick is to prepare before you get down here!

Don't buy a beach store snorkel outfit, but instead, source the best equipment you can afford on the many online web-stores that supply this great leisure pursuit. It's a good idea though to check sizes before purchasing online. Snorkeling isn't going to cost a fortune - this isn't scuba! When you're buying your equipment, size does matter. The face mask needs to fit your face snugly and be air-tight. Any gaps will mean water will get in.

Similarly fins or flippers need to be snug fitting but not tight. It's easy to develop cramps when fins are too tight, and cramps are something you do not want to encourage in an ocean environment.

Having selected your equipment you need to start to relax in the water and let the snorkel do what it's meant to do. Learning to relax inside the face mask is something you can even practice in the bath - before hitting those Florida beaches! You know you're relaxing when you stop manically biting the mouthpiece!

If you can, get to a nearby beach and do some floats, face down. Before you know it you'll be snorkeling like a pro! Watch your fin technique - the correct way is to kick using your hips, with the fins submerged. Sometimes your snorkel will fill up. If it does, give it a quick puff of breath, to expel the water.

Florida is a playground for snorkelers and if you prepare properly, you'll soon be ready to sample the delightful shallows of the John Pennekamp Coral Reef in Key Largo. At Fort Walton Beach on the Florida Panhandle, the water is really clear and the sea life comes close to the shore - perfect for your new found hobby....

Snorkeling in South Africa The world in one snorkel

South Africa is a practical demonstration of the word "diversity" on all levels. From a floral perspective, South Africa is home to semi-deserts, forests, and grassland plains. On a cultural level, South Africa is a marriage of backgrounds, ethnic groups and languages.

South Africa's southernmost tip is also where two oceans meet - the mighty Indian and Atlantic - a union between hot and cold currents - leading to a rich diversity of marine life. Along 3000 kilometers of alternating sandy and rocky coastline, some of the best beaches in the world can be found.

Despite the fact that South Africa is well south of the coral belt, the warm Mozambique current along the east coast has led to Africa's most southerly coral reefs. The effect is great scuba and snorkeling in a somewhat cooler clime than the unbearable heat found along the equatorial regions of Africa. The rainy season here is in the summer, and it is mostly thunderstorms in the afternoon.

Further down the east coast, towards Cape Town in the south, the climate changes from tropical to Mediterranean, with wet winters and hot, dry summers. Here the water is cooler, and the underwater scenery changes from tropical coral to beautiful forests of kelp.

The biggest plus of a holiday in South Africa is that sheer number of things to do - not only inside, but also out of the water. The family members who are not "into" snorkeling can drive off to a local game reserve and catch the big five, or investigate the rich floral and breathtaking geographic landscape around.

Austin Cool Place Westcave Preserve

Westcave Preserve is a great place to tour on weekends. Westcave is the remains of a cave that had the ceiling collapse tens of thousands of years ago. Water falls from a creek into a huge grotto containing a pool of water around 25 feet deep. Lush ferns and moss cover areas fed by the creek.

Tours run only on weekends. A guide will take a group of people along a wooded trail with a detour to the observation platform high above the Pedernales River. Along the way, our guide did a great job of educating us about plant and animal life in the area as well as the geology. As the group continued down the trail, we started dropping down through boulders and cliffs.

As we dropped in elevation, we were under a huge canopy of trees. With cliffs on both sides of the small valley and water running through it, the vegetation made its own climate. There is a lot more moisture that is trapped under the trees. The combination of moisture and shade made the area cooler.

As we continued to hike into the little valley, we were warned not to stray off the trail. The LCRA, which operates Westcave Preserve, wants to maintain the area to keep it as natural as possible. Another thing about staying on the path was that we could avoid poison ivy.

Continuing on, we saw huge cypress trees, the age of many having been estimated at 300 to 600 years old. Various forms of fern were all over the place where there was water. Water dripped down from the cliffs on the left and we could see ferns growing on the sides of the cliffs from the constant supply of water.

The huge grotto at the end of the canyon is amazing. I'll let the photos speak to that. The cave is small, but part of it is alive. We could see water dripping from the ceiling forming stalactites and soda straws. Where the constantly dripping water hit the floor of the cave, we saw stalagmites forming. In the cave there is also some flowstone forming.

To get to Westcave Preserve, take Highway 71 past 620 and turn left on Hamilton Pool Road. Take that past the turn for Hamilton Pool and then slow down a lot. The road has a series of hairpin turns that take you down to the one lane bridge that crosses the Pedernales River. After crossing the river, look for the signs on the right.

A Guide to Tuscany Food and Drink

A little known fact about Tuscan cuisine is that the French learned how to cook from their Tuscan counterparts when it was imported by Catherine de' Medici into the court of Henry II. The Tuscan style of cooking is richly flavoured and wholesome. Here is a guide to the Tuscan food and drink.

The extreme simplicity of Tuscan cuisine is its strongest strength, as the flavours that emerge during the cooking process are vibrant and pure. Seasoning and sauces are used sparingly, mostly relying on staples like wine and olive oil. Tuscan olive oil is considered to be one of the best in the world, and there are a number of gradients available. The gradients are directly pertinent to acidity, and the acidity is gauged based upon the number of olives that are bruised before the pressing takes place.

Truffles also are extraordinarily popular in the Tuscan cuisine, and these elusive delicacies are all the more coveted because of their very scarcity. Most chefs would pay exorbitant amounts to get truffles before the wild pigs manage to locate them. There are two main kinds, black and white, and while both are rare, white truffles are near impossible to find; however Tuscany is fortunate to have quite a few areas where these grow in profusion.

The standard Italian meal is like a choreographed dance, where there are certain steps, and it is best not to vary from the set pattern. The first round is the appetizer, known as the antipasto. The first course, or the primo piatto, consists of either rice or pasta, and the second course, secondo piatto, comprises of meat and fish. A dessert or dolce is next, followed by a cup of espresso and a glass of grappa.

Italian wines are extremely sought after worldwide, and a true connoisseur of wines will appreciate the exquisite flavours that emerge from this region. A favourite with food is sparkling wine, known as spumante. One of the most popular is known as the Asti. Wine is considered much a part and parcel of the meal, and mostly decisions are limited to white or red. House wines are usually excellent, and only really special occasions call for something out of the ordinary.

Chianti is the quintessential Tuscan wine; it is smooth and versatile, producing a universally popular flavour. Another very famous variety of Tuscan wine is the Brunello di Montalcino, a heavy full-bodied wine that is best complimented with red meat.

Finding a Holster for the Ruger SR9

Introduced by Ruger in October 2007, the SR9 was Ruger's first attempt at a striker fired pistol. It was designed for civilian carry, self defense, and law enforcement use. With this striker fired design, the SR9 has a pre-set trigger similar to a Glock, where the striker is partially cocked during the reloading cycle, and then fully cocked when the trigger is pulled. Like the popular Ruger P90 series, the SR9 features a fiberglass reinforced frame that is very rigid and resists the flex that usually occurs as the weapon is fired. The SR9 has a steel slide that is available in a brushed or black finish.

A new feature for Ruger, the SR9 has a removable and interchangeable backstrap system that allows the shooter to adjust the size of the grip. This model also features a picatinny rail for mounting lasers and flashlights, along with an ambidextrous manual safety, loaded chamber indicator and striker indicator.

Like many Ruger pistols, the SR9 has a magazine disconnect, so the weapon cannot fire without the magazine in place. Ruger has also noted that if the SR9 is dry fired without the magazine in the gun, it will cause unnecessary wear to the striker block. Should you not like the magazine disconnect feature, it can be deactivated by removing the disconnect link.

Ruger discovered a possible problem where the SR9 could potentially fire if dropped while the manual safety was off, so they initiated a recall in April of 2008. Ruger has designed a new trigger group that eliminates that problem and will most likely be retrofitting most all SR9 models.

As the SR9 has become more popular, more and more holster makers are now producing models for the weapon. In terms of styles, holster makers are doing most every holster style including belt holsters, IWB holsters, and shoulder holsters. Due the the overall size of the SR9, it's best suited for outside the waistband carry, although IWB is a possibility as well.

Snorkeling vs Scuba

Scuba is undeniably one of the great pastimes one could possibly have dressed in rubber.

Unfortunately scuba as a sport also has its drawbacks. Going on holiday to a remote destination means having to transport expensive scuba gear, or paying handsomely for equipment from an operator - not really knowing in what state of repair it is in. Some divers on a charter boat in choppy water get seasick and do not enjoy the eventual dive.

Certifications, evaluations and medical examinations have to be repeated. Dive charts need to be consulted. Medication has to be taken for allergies, sinusitis and asthma to avoid extreme pain or lung damage. Babysitters are expensive, and some parents feel uneasy about leaving young children with total strangers. Some life insurance policies even have penalties for people who scuba.

Snorkeling as an easy vacation alternative has few of the disadvantages mentioned above. A mask and snorkel will not take up too much space in your luggage. It can even be purchased relatively cheaply at most destinations. There are numerous spots where the whole family can float on a relatively flat surface of water without any effort to see tons of fish, beautiful underwater formations and even old wrecks. No need to worry about air reserves, rate of ascent and a host of other factors that could be life-threatening.

The addictive thrill of danger is still present as anything can swim up out of the blue distance, and that might be why the mask and snorkel of a true enthusiast never gathers too much dust in the closet.
